(CI. 37-55) This invention relates to oyster and clam dredge hoisting gear used on oyster boats or dredges, and in particular a pair of booms pivotally mounted through universal joints on a head block on the deck of a boat with the booms supported intermediate of the length thereof by auxiliary booms and with the ends of the booms positioned to travel upwardly and inwardly whereby oysters and the like carried by dredges suspended from the ends of the booms by cables trained over pulleys in the ends of the booms and actuated by a Windlass or engine, may be dumped upon receiving trays on the deck of a boat upon which the gear is mounted.
The purpose of this invention is to provide hoisting equipment for drawing oyster and clam dredges inwardly in which the dredges are elevated to positions above the deck of a boat by which they are carried and in which the dredges are drawn inwardly to positions over the deck as they are elevated.
Various devices have been provided for recovering oyster and clam dredges but where the dredges are elevated and at the same time drawn inwardly comparatively heavy and elaborate machinery and equipment is required and the upkeep thereof is costly. With this thought in mind this invention contemplates a comparatively simple super-structure mounted on the hull of a boat wherein with oyster and clam dredges suspended from the ends of booms by cables the booms are actuated by the cables to elevate the dredges and at the same time carry the dredges inwardly to positions above the deck of the boat as the dredges are recovered.
The object of this invention is, therefore, to improve and simplify the construction of oyster and clam dredge recovering equipment whereby dredges suspended at the sides of a boat may be drawn in and elevated by a single hoisting engine and dumped by tripping a hand operating lever.
Another object of the invention is to provide structure for clam dredge reclaiming and hoisting gear that may be constructed with beams, pulleys, cables and the like that are now available on the market.
Another object of the invention is to provide a dredge for scooping oysters in the bottom. of the sea in which the oysters are scooped with the dredge in a horizontal position and dumped with the dredge in a vertical position. I
A further object of the invention is to provide structure for clam dredge hoisting gear that may readily be incorporated in a boat in which the 2 gear is of simple and economical construction. With these and other. objects and advantages in view, the invention embodies a pair of booms pivotally mounted on a boat, auxiliary booms extended upwardly from the deck of the boat and by which the booms are supported, a tubular mast, and cables extended from dredges through pulleys in the ends of the booms and downwardly through the mast to hoisting equipment in the hull of the craft.

With the parts arranged in this manner the booms I0 and II are lowered and the dredges 29 and 30 are suspended to pick up loads. When the dredges are filled the cables are hauled in by the Windlass or a suitable hoisting engine until the bails Gil and GI of the dredges engage the ends of the booms. The continued upward movementof the c'ablescauses theboom to travel upwardly over 'thedeck whereby the dredges are carried upwardly until the booms engage the The dredges are then opened by the load is deposited on the receiving trays 35 and 36 "with the trays in elevated positions. ,Theroysters slide by gravity into the chutes 39 and 40 and are then flushed off by hydraulic pressure from the outlet pipes of the stand pipe 53. The vanes 57 and 58 are adjusted to evenly distribute the oysters over the deck-ofrthe wessel. After the dredges are dumped the cycle is repeated, the dredges being again lowered by slackening the cables whereby thebooms travel downwardly over :the sides of the boat to the dredging positions.
